'Trump doesn't want to go to war with Iran', former top White House adviser says
FRANCE 24 spoke to Elliott Abrams, a senior fellow for Middle Eastern Studies at the Council on Foreign Relations in Washington. Abrams, who served as Special Representative for Iran from 2020 to 2021 in the first Trump administration, discussed the ongoing talks between US and Iranian officials about Iran's nuclear programme – the first of their kind in years. The meetings "should be no surprise", he said: US President Donald Trump "certainly doesn't want to go to war" [with Iran].
